摘要
The Yellow River is short of water resources; global warming will increase the conflict between water supply and water use. Analysis of the sensitivity of water resources to climate change is important in planning future development. From simulation of hypothetical climate scenarios, the River's reactions to climate change were analyzed. The results showed that runoff is more sensitive to precipitation change than to temperature change: runoff will increase 14%similar to18% if precipitation increase 10%, and 1degreesC rise in temperature will lead to 3.7%similar to6.6% change in runoff. Runoff in the second and third regions is more sensitive to climate change than that in other areas; ands due to abundant ground flow and snowmelt flow, water resources in the first region are test sensitive to climate change. Under the scenario of 20% change in precipitation and 2degreesC change in temperature, runoff will change 29%similar to40%.
